2. coy ·adj soft; gentle; hesitating.
3. coy ·vi to make difficulty; to be unwilling.
4. coy ·vt to caress with the hand; to stroke.
5. coy ·vi to behave with reserve or coyness; to shrink from approach or familiarity.
6. coy ·vt to allure; to entice; to decoy.
7. coy ·adj shrinking from approach or familiarity; reserved; bashful; shy; modest;
usually applied to women, sometimes with an implication of coquetry.
